Getting an agent is difficult at best. You’ll need a resume’ pic of course. If you have other acting friends, ask around. Do they have an agent? Can they get you a meet? (That’s showbiz talk for “meeting”.) Any personal introductions are best. Pick up a copy of The Ross Reports. This is a small booklet, published every month, that has the names, addresses, phone numbers, etc., of all the agents. Call them, call them, call them, call them. Be a pest. Go to their office. Wait in their reception area. They probably won’t “see” you, so do it again the next day, and again and again. Send them all your picture and resume’. Then, every month thereafter, send them all your postcard (this is your resume’ picture printed on a postcard). Often the Ross Reports will tell you how the agents want you to contact them.
